As a person who has done work of working with webcams, screen recording and combined streams with WebRTC, they are making a stupid mistake of not delaying the actual stream playback before the 18+ window or returning a promise. That button probably changes a variable to be true which allows actual playback
So when the stream arrives before the window, that variable is false which triggers the infinite loader
